Supporters of Thaksin Shinawatra bragged they would have 50,000 anti-military protesters at their Sanam Luang protest by Saturday evening, after Mr Thaksin urged the military to organise new elections. Protest leaders said more than 50,000 people were likely to join the fresh rally at Sanam Luang Plaza, where demonstrators have gathered daily for the past two weeks to demand an end to military rule in the country.
